Exemplary Programs

Speech, Language and Hearing Sciences, Clinical Sciences and Nursing graduates have above a 90 percent job placement rate after graduation. Criminal Justice graduates have a 72 percent placement rate and the department offers a bachelor's degree program. The Health and Human Performance department provides quality programs in both undergraduate and graduate studies and is housed in a complex of facilities that provide outstanding opportunities for teaching, learning, recreation and sports.


Departments & Schools

The College of Health Sciences and Professional Studies consists of four schools, five departments and two centers. Many of the schools and departments provide professional development programs, as well as continuing education, for practitioners. The college is also involved with the advancement of interdisciplinary study and promotion of intra-professional collaboration through innovative programs, instruction, scholarship and service.

Accreditation

Northern Michigan University is accredited by the Higher Learning Commission (HLC).

Many programs within the College of Health Sciences and Professional Studies are accredited by discipline or program specific professional accreditation bodies. To review the accrediting organizations connected to our programs, please visit the "Accreditations" section for NMU Academic Affairs.

Mission and Vision Statement

The College of Health Sciences and Professional Studies has a multifaceted mission within Northern Michigan University, offering programs from the certificate through graduate levels and contributing courses to the university-wide liberal studies program.

Our Mission Statement: The mission of CHSPS is to advance the well-being of society through the preparation of knowledgeable, innovative, and ethical professionals that are workforce ready.

Our Vision Statement: To be national leaders in preparing compassionate professionals who will create accessible and prosperous communities of tomorrow.
